VACUUM fails to parse 0 and 1 as boolean value

The document for VACUUM explains

    boolean
    Specifies whether the selected option should be turned on or off.
    You can write TRUE, ON, or 1 to enable the option, and FALSE, OFF,
    or 0 to disable it.

But VACUUM fails to parse 0 and 1 as boolean value as follows.

    =# VACUUM (INDEX_CLEANUP 1);
    ERROR:  syntax error at or near "1" at character 23
    STATEMENT:  VACUUM (INDEX_CLEANUP 1);

This looks a bug. The cause of this is a lack of NumericOnly clause
for vac_analyze_option_arg in gram.y. The attached patch
adds such NumericOnly. The bug exists only in 12dev.
